Transaction

7d9eb0e3b94ef8ddf6042112af90ff4e29e64da77113f333f5c86431ac5f5a11

Summary

In Block526115
TimeSat, 13 Jan 2024 20:27:30 UTC
Total Input637.9498054 Nebula
Total Output671.9498054 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
599243 Confirmations671.9498054 Nebula
Raw Transaction